General Surgery Clinic

The Department of General Surgery is accepting all DoD ID card holders over the age of 2 years old for a variety of general surgical problems (this includes Active Duty, eligible guard and reservists, Retirees, DoD civilians and Family Members).

We also accept patients with referrals from a Germany primary care provider. To expedite your appointment we ask that you have the referral translated into English. If this is not possible, we will still accept a referral handwritten in Germany. Please bring any medical records, imaging and all other medical documentation from your off-base provider to your appointment.

The Department of General Surgery can see patients for the following conditions:

  • Hernias
  • Gallbladder pain
  • Skin lesions
  • Thyroid or parathyroid problems
  • Breast lumps
  • Gastro-intestinal bleeding
  • Acid reflux
  • Hemorrhoids
  • Minor thoracic issues
  • Diverticulitis
  • Screening colonoscopies
  • Pilonidal disease
  • Cancer surgery for the entire gastro-intestinal system, breast, thyroid and skin.
